About this work

This painting shows two people in a small wooden boat on calm water. One stands holding a long pole, dressed in dark clothes and a cap. The other sits in the front, bent over, handling a net with fish inside. The background has a bare tree with tangled roots and a dark, cloudy sky. The artist focused on the quiet work of fishing, showing the tools and effort involved. The brushstrokes are loose, especially on the water and sky, giving a natural, slightly rough look.
